High-harmonic generation in systems with chiral Bloch states: application to rhombohedral graphene
Chiral Bloch states in rhombohedral n-layer graphene cause high-harmonic generation whose dominant order scales linearly with n, with valley splitting producing n-dependent circular dichroism.

Probing pairing symmetries through quasiparticle interference in chiral Bloch bands
Theory for QPI in chiral-band superconductors shows impurity-induced local spectral functions distinguish zero- and finite-momentum pairing states.
